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Ascended?
GreatThe GeForce GTX 1060 handles Ascended well at 1080p, delivering approximately 79 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. At 1440p High, expect around 59 FPS, which is playable.
Ascended – GeForce GTX 1060 F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 123 fps | 92 fps | 49 fps |
| Medium | 98 fps | 74 fps | 39 fps |
| High | 79 fps | 59 fps | 31 fps |
| Ultra | 64 fps | 48 fps | 26 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
"Ascended," released in 2021, is an engaging blend of strategy and puzzle-platforming within a sci-fi setting. Players manipulate objects, time, and light across sixteen intricate levels, employing unique abilities to guide a light energy source. Its combination of first and third-person perspectives, along with innovative gameplay mechanics, sets "Ascended" apart from typical puzzle titles.
